Output 39c21cad245e53026f205db1eb38fec3f268dca9d374bba136e83ef3b58003ae:0

value
184422
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f107653af7e055ea08cb7f210a3e746075e0902f OP_EQUAL
address
3PfTdcph1kLmDXCGphcoFfjzmnMAM1U91m
transaction
39c21cad245e53026f205db1eb38fec3f268dca9d374bba136e83ef3b58003ae
spent
true